20th CES infiltrates illicit lab in exercise

A U.S. Air Force 20th Civil Engineer Squadron firefighter carries a simulated casualty away from a chemical and explosives lab during an exercise at Shaw Air Force Base, S.C., May 2, 2019. Three flights assigned to the squadron came together to participate in an exercise that tested their interagency teamwork, communication and cohesiveness.
